Keycloak jwt authentication
Web2 dec. 2024 · Keycloak is an open-source identity and access management tool for adding authentication to modern applications and services. With Keycloak, you can easily set up your application’s login/logout, protected routes, identity management, and more, without much work on your part. Web12 jul. 2024 · What does it mean: Bring your own user JWT with Keycloak as OpenID Connect provider ? Well, it means that: we are creating a self-issued JWT and signing it with the private key of our own x509 certificate key pair as a function on SAP BTP, Kyma runtime we are adding the same x509 key pair into one the Keycloak’s realms as an active …
Keycloak jwt authentication
Did you know?
WebThe JWT specification defines various levels of security of JWTs that one can use. The MicroProfile JWT RBAC specification requires that JWTs that are signed with the RSA-256 signature algorithm. This in turn requires an RSA public key pair. WebThis article explains how to control authentication of your web resources using JWT authentication. Introduction . With NGINX Plus it is possible to control access to your resources using JWT authentication. JWT is data format for user information in the OpenID Connect standard, which is the standard identity layer on top of the OAuth 2.0 protocol.
WebKeycloak provides all the necessary means to implement PEPs for different platforms, environments, and programming languages. Keycloak Authorization Services presents a … WebSee Authentication using JWT in the Hasura Docs for more details. Keycloak needs two things to make this work: first, there must be a "Role" called "user" and then there must be "Mappers" that tell Keycloak how to put this data into the JWT. Create a Role. Keycloak distinguishes between "Realm Roles" and "Client Roles". We will use the latter.
Web26 feb. 2024 · A Keycloak Pod : a pod containing a Keycloak Server. A Web App Pod (Cars Web): this pod contains the Web App that will perform the authentification through … WebThis demonstrates how to generate JWT token using Keycloak. This can be used to authenticate the API user as well as to enable OAuth 2.0 authorization for all OAuth …
WebMicroProfile JWT 1.1 spec (from the auth-jwt module) Keycloak JWT. Given that Keycloak does provide JWT access_tokens one can authorize at two distinct levels: role. authority. To distinct the two, the auth provider follows the same recommendations from the base user class, i.e.: use the`:` as a separator for the two.
Web29 nov. 2024 · 1) Query the issuer identity server's /.well-known/jwks endpoint (JWKS stands for JSON Web Key Set) 2) From the JWKS, get the JWK (JSON Web Key) with … blue raspberry gold medal sugar flossWebAuthentication and authorization using the Keycloak REST API Red Hat Developer. Learn about our open source products, services, and company. Get product support and … blue raspberry graphicWebquarkus-smallrye-jwt is an alternative to the quarkus-oidc Bearer Token authentication mechanism, and verifies only JWT tokens by using either PEM keys or the refreshable JWK key set. quarkus-smallrye-jwt also provides the JWT generation API, which you can use to easily create signed , inner-signed , and encrypted JWT tokens. clear investigative advantage llcWebLearn more about keycloak-backend: package health score, popularity, security, maintenance, versions and more. npm All Packages. JavaScript; Python; Go; Code Examples. JavaScript ... This method perform offline JWT verification against the access token using the Keycloak Realm public key. blue raspberry gummy ringsWeb21 dec. 2024 · Keycloak supports Single-Sign On, which enables services to interface with Keycloak through protocols such as OpenID Connect, OAuth 2.0, etc. Keycloak also … blue raspberry gushersclear investigative advantage websiteWebExtracting user information from JWTUser. To access user information in our handleGreet method, we cast the result of the io.vertx.ext.web.RoutingContext#user method to … clearinvocations